WebMany adults have expressed concerns over the high usage of mobile devices among adolescents and the potential risks posed by the online world. However, adolescents’ online versus offline lives and risks tend to look very similar. While some new risks have emerged in the area of cyberbullying and sleep, for the most part, adolescents are using ... WebMay 8, 2011 · 93% of teenagers 12-17 are online—the largest percentage of any age group. Only 8% of families with teens have no computer, and only 4% of homes with computers don’t have access to Internet. 80% of teens 12-17 own a game console. 75% of all teens have a cell phone.
